Repeated Botulinum Toxin Type A Injections on Intramuscular Fat Accumulation in Individuals With Sleep Bruxism.
Repeated Botulinum Toxin Type A Injections on the Masseter Muscle of Individuals With Sleep Bruxism: A Longitudinal Ultrasonographic Study.

Summary
This study investigates whether repeated botulinum toxin type A (BoNT-A) injections used to manage sleep bruxism lead to structural changes-specifically intramuscular fat accumulation-in the masseter muscle. Adults with probable sleep bruxism receive BoNT-A injections every six months and undergo ultrasound evaluations before each injection. By tracking fat percentage in the masseter muscle over multiple treatment cycles, the study aims to determine whether long-term BoNT-A use causes progressive structural alterations or remains safe for repeated clinical use.
Detailed description
Botulinum toxin type A (BoNT-A) is commonly used for the management of sleep bruxism, yet concerns persist regarding its long-term effects on muscle structure, including the possibility of intramuscular fat accumulation in the masseter muscle. This prospective longitudinal study follows adults with probable sleep bruxism who receive bilateral BoNT-A injections at six-month intervals. Ultrasound imaging is performed immediately before each injection, resulting in four injection cycles and five standardized ultrasound assessments. Intramuscular fat percentage is quantified from B-mode images at rest and during maximum voluntary contraction using binary segmentation techniques. By examining changes over repeated treatment cycles, the study evaluates whether BoNT-A leads to progressive fat infiltration or instead demonstrates a stable or adaptive pattern. Findings will help clarify the structural safety of long-term BoNT-A use in non-spastic masticatory muscles and guide clinical decision-making for ongoing bruxism management.

Interventions
| Type | Name | Description |
|---|---|---|
| OTHER | Botilinum Toxin injection | This prospective longitudinal interventional study included adults with probable sleep bruxism who received bilateral BoNT-A injections every six months, with ultrasonographic assessments also performed at six-month intervals, immediately before each new injection. The protocol therefore comprised four injection cycles and five ultrasound sessions. Ultrasonographic evaluations were conducted before the first injection and six months after each subsequent injection to quantify intramuscular fat percentage at rest and during maximum voluntary contraction. Fat area percentage was computed from standardized B-mode images using binary segmentation in CT-Analyzer software. |
